7 signs you grew up in a dysfunctional family

Difficulty in Trusting Others: Individuals from dysfunctional families often struggle with trust issues in relationships due to inconsistent or hurtful behavior from family members during their upbringing.

Poor Emotional Regulation: Growing up in a chaotic family environment can lead to difficulties in managing emotions.

Chronic Self-Doubt or Low Self-Esteem: Continuous criticism, neglect, or abuse in a dysfunctional family can result in persistent self-doubt and low self-esteem.

Trouble Setting Boundaries: If boundaries were not respected in the family, individuals might find it challenging to set healthy boundaries in other relationships.

Tendency to Engage in Toxic Relationships: Patterns of dysfunction learned in childhood can lead to a tendency to engage in similarly unhealthy relationships in adulthood

Perfectionism or Overachieving: In an attempt to gain approval or avoid criticism in a dysfunctional family, some individuals may develop perfectionistic tendencies or a compulsion to overachieve.

Anxiety or Depression: Long-term exposure to a dysfunctional family dynamic can contribute to mental health issues such as anxiety or depression.
